Dr. Li received the B.S.E. and M.S.E. degrees from Kun-ming University of Science and Technology, Kun-ming, P. R. China, and the Ph.D degree from Harbin Institute of Technology, Harbin, China, in 1992, 1995, and 1997, respectively, all in mechanical engineering. From April 1998 to Oct. 2000, he was a Research Fellow of the Department of Manufacturing Engineering, City University of Hong Kong. From Nov. 2000 to Nov. 2002 He was a Research Fellow of the Alexander von Humboldt Foundation at the Institute for Production Engineering and Machine Tools, Hannover University, Germany. From Nov. 2002 to Sept. 2003, he was a Postdoc fellow at the Dept. of Automation & Computer – Aided Engg, Chinese University of Hong Kong. In 2002, he also was appointed as professor at the School of Electrical Engineering, Yanshan University China.
